Discover your new rental in Omaha, NE. Located at 614-616 N 33rd St in Omaha, this apartment unit for rent provides easy access to city amenities and attractions. Get a head start on your move to a new place. To learn more about this property, contact us to schedule a tour.
614-616 is located in Omaha, Nebraska in the 68131 zip code.